Airbus...PPos Hold....Fix...is it possible

Just wondering if there is a way to create a fix way point. If you type in a waypoint that isn't in the data base and enter it into the flight plan the page comes up to create a waypoint. Lat/long PBD etc.
If you do a PPos hold is there any other way than freezing the IRS position, Writing it down and then creating a new waypoint from scratch. A previous type had a fix button, this stored the fix position then gave you the option to name it?

Just select 1L (next to PPOS) then press HOLD? Works in our A320 FMS.

Yes but

Same on ours, it will hold but there is no way to save into stored waypoints and use again or name it unless you freeze the IN position, write it down and type in the lat and long by creating a new waypoint?
